# Break-Glass Access — InvoForge Renderer

Plugin authors normally interact with the InvoForge PDF renderer through the sandboxed plugin API only. Break-glass access exists solely for incidents where a malformed plugin corrupts the render queue and the sandbox cannot be reached. Request approval from the on-call steward first; all break-glass sessions are logged and reviewed within 24 hours. Once approval is granted, unlock the emergency console using the recovery passphrase that appears immediately below.

recovery phrase for yawif-hahif: druys-kelius-ralax-raliel

Runbook: Pennywhistle notification fan-out backpressure. When the fan-out workers fall behind, the outbox table balloons and delivery latency spikes — you'll see it first in the Dovetail queue-depth graph. Don't just scale workers; check whether a single noisy tenant is flooding the topic, and throttle them via the tenant config first. If you do scale, bump FANOUT_WORKERS in the deploy env, redeploy, and watch for drain within ten minutes. The workers authenticate to the broker with a credential set on the next line of the env file.

env line for tagaf-yahif: LEDGER_TOKEN29=a7e22fd0ee7d43436e62c1c3439fb

**Night shift checklist — first day, Corvane Tower**

☐ Roof-terrace door on level 9 jams when cold; shoulder it firmly, don't force the handle. Check it latches behind you on every round — it has failed twice this month. If it won't latch, report it before 06:00. To open it, enter the override code below.

turnstile pass: bdg-YEOZLM-79341408

Subject: DR drill recap for Wednesday's sync

Team,

Heads up for the weekly sync: next Tuesday, Pondwheel runs a disaster-recovery drill on the serverless tier. We'll deliberately scale handlers to zero and measure cold-start times when traffic slams back in — last quarter's numbers were ugly, so expect some latency graphs worth groaning at. Grafstone dashboards will track everything live. If you need to unseal the drill-control vault to pause or abort, the passphrase follows.

strongbox words: druvan-lamys-eliius-jorax-istox-soreth-ulays-gilix-ralix-oliiel-norwyn-casvan-praius